DUCKS UNLIMITED HONORS TEXAS HEROES OF CONSERVATIONWritten on: 03/18/2010 by: Ducks Unlimited
Austin -
DU hosting conservation evening in honor of state conservationists Ducks Unlimited will recognize five Texans for their individual conservation commitments in Austin, Texas May 1. The Texas Heroes of Conservation evening, including; cocktails, dinner, honors presentation and auction, will be held at the Renaissance Austin. A keynote address will be given by Carter Smith, Executive Director of Texas Parks and Wildlife. Event honorees include: Vernon Bevill – TPWD Small Game Program Director These honorees have made impressive contributions to conservation in Texas and elsewhere through their personal careers, philanthropic support of conservation organizations, efforts to educate the public about conservation, and through a lifetime of sharing their own passion for the outdoors with those around them. Ducks Unlimited is the world's largest non-profit organization dedicated to conserving North America's continually disappearing waterfowl habitats. Established in 1937, Ducks Unlimited has conserved more than 13 million acres thanks to contributions from more than a million supporters across the continent. Guided by science and dedicated to program efficiency, DU works toward the vision of wetlands sufficient to fill the skies with waterfowl today, tomorrow and forever.
